Other Financial Information: 
Summer support is available, in the form of research grants and teaching positions. Travel money is provided (roughly in the range of $500-$800 per student, per year).

Additional Information: 
Tuition information given is based on the graduate school minimum of 5 credit hours per semester. PhD students are given five years of partial funding through teaching assistantships, which come with 9-18 credit hours of tuition remission per semester.

Program Strengths: 
In the 2014-2015 Philosophical Gourmet Report, the Department was ranked #31 among Ph.D. programs in the United States (38th worldwide, 16th for US state universities). In the evaluation of specialty areas, the Department did well, placing in nine areas of the specialty rankings, as follows: Applied Ethics: Group 3 (11-29) Ethics: Group 3 (12-18) Feminist Philosophy: Group 1 Medieval Philosophy: Group 3 (5-7) Metaethics: Group 4 (11-26) Metaphysics: Group 5 (15-37) Philosophy of Cognitive Science: Group 4 (14-32) Philosophy of Language: Group 4 (18-37) Political Philosophy: Group 4 (23-36)
